Ungayikhetha Kanjani Ithegi Efanele Ye-UHF RFID?

Ithegi ye-UHF RFID isetshenziswa kabanzi emikhakheni eyahlukene. Inezinzuzo zomthamo omkhulu wememori yedatha, ingasetshenziswa kabusha, amathegi amaningi angafundwa ngesikhathi esisodwa, ibanga elide lokuhlonza, isivinini sokudlulisa idatha esisheshayo, ukuphepha okuphezulu, impilo yesevisi ende, kanye nokumelana nezimo ezinzima. Ingasetshenziswa ekuphathweni kwempahla, ekuphathweni komugqa wokukhiqiza, ekuphathweni kochungechunge lokuhlinzekwa, ekugcinweni kwempahla, ukulandeleka kwezinto ezahlukahlukene okulwa nokukhwabanisa (njengogwayi, utshwala, imithi, njll.), ukudayisa, ukuphathwa kwezimoto njalo njalo.

 

Amazwe nezifunda ezahlukene zinezindinganiso ezahlukene zebhendi yemvamisa yeAmathegi e-UHF RFID. Ngokwesibonelo:

IShayina:840~844MHz kanye ne-920~924MHz

I-US, iCanada, iPuerto Rico, iMexico, iNingizimu Melika: 902MHz ~ 928MHz

I-EU: 865MHz ~ 868MHz

I-Hong Kong, eThailand, eSingapore: 920MHz ~ 925MHz

IJapan: 952MHz ~ 954MHz.

1. Ubaluleke kangakanani umthelela wendawo yohlelo lokusebenza kuthegi?

Izinsimbi kanye noketshezi kunomthelela omkhulu ekusebenzeni kwemikhiqizo ye-UHF RFID. Ngakho-ke, indawo yokusetshenziswa insimbi noma okungeyona insimbi, uketshezi noma ipulasitiki, ingilazi, ukhuni, njll., yiyona nto ebaluleke kakhulu.

Izinto zokusetshenziswa zinomthelela oqondile esignalini yemvamisa yomsakazo ye Amathegi e-RFIDIsibonelo, uma ithegi isetshenziswa ezintweni zensimbi noma endaweni yokusebenza enethonya elikhulu lensimbi, kuyadingeka ukuyisebenzisaAmathegi e-RFID anti-metal, ukuze kuncishiswe ukuphazamiseka kwensimbi esignalini yedatha yethegi futhi kube lula ukusetshenziswa okuvamile kwamathegi e-RFID.

Ukusebenza kwamathegi e-UHF RFID kuthinteka kalula yimvelo. Ukuze kutholakale ukuthi umkhiqizo uyafaneleka yini endaweni yokusetshenziswa yangempela, esigabeni sokuhlola sokuqala, ithegi kumele isetshenziswe ngqo entweni, ukuze kutholakale imiphumela yokuhlola ebalulekile.

2. Yiziphi izici ezithinta ibanga lokuhlonza amathegi

Ibanga lokufunda lelebula lihlobene ngqo nomfundi kanye ne-antenna. Ngakho-ke, kubalulekile ukucacisa indawo yokufaka kanye ne-Engela yomfundi kanye ne-antenna. Ngesikhathi esifanayo, ukukhetha amandla, ukwanda kwe-antenna, imodi ye-polarization, i-Angle yemisebe kanye neminye imingcele kudingeka icatshangelwe. Sekukonke Uhlelo lwe-RFID, yonke imininingwane ingathinta ibanga langempela lokufunda, ukuthi ingagcina ihlangabezane nezidingo zephrojekthi, futhi ngisho nobude be-feeder (ikhebula elixhumanisa i-antenna kanye nomfundi) kudingeka kucatshangelwe.

3. Ukuqonda ubukhulu belebula

Ekuhlangenwe nakho kwethu okuningi kwephrojekthi edlule, amakhasimende avame ukufuna usayizi we- Ilebula le-RFIDUkuze ibe ncane, bacabanga ukuthi ibukeka kahle futhi kulula ukuyifaka.

Kodwa-ke, ubukhulu belebula bungenye yezinto eziyinhloko ezinquma ukusebenza kwelebula. Ngokuvamile, uma usayizi mkhulu, kulapho ukusebenza kwelebula kungaklanywa kangcono khona. Abakhiqizi abahlukene, imininingwane ehlukene yamamodeli, izinqubo ezahlukene zokukhiqiza zama-IC ahlanganisiwe kanye nobuchwepheshe obuhlukile bokukhiqiza ama-antenna bazoba namanani ahlukene.. Ngakho-ke abathengi kufanele bakhethe ilebula ngokuya ngokusetshenziswa kwabo kwangempela kanye nesabelomali sezindleko.

4. Ezinye izinto okufanele uzicabangele

Ngaphezu kwalokho, kunezinye izinto eziningiliziwe okufanele uzicabangele, njengokuthi: ingabe ilebula inokumelana nokushisa nomswakama kanye nezinye izidingo zokuthembeka kwemvelo? Kudingeka umthamo wedatha ongakanani ukuze kubhalwe ilebula? Yiliphi inani eliphezulu lamathegi okudingeka afundwe ngesikhathi esisodwa? Njalo njalo...
